This course is designed for ancillary relief practitioners who want to deal proactively with their cases. From the decision to issue a Form A to final trial, the course will discuss how practitioners can ensure they provide added value.
By analysing the case management choices, which need to be taken during a case, the course will consider the tactical options available to the practitioner and their client. Topics covered will include:
- Mediation or collaboration?
- How to make the Form A procedure work for your client
- Preserving assets using interim applications
- To MPS or not?
- Using the Land Registry to protect and search
- Analysing the Form E and knowing when to call in the experts
- Is this a "First Appointment" case?
- How to tackle difficulties in obtaining disclosure
- Offers to settle
The course will include interactive case studies.
